Featured Local Job: Environmental Field Supervisor

Opal Corp, an Environmental Remediation and Rehabilitation Services Contractor located in Clarion, PA, has an opening for an Environmental Field Supervisor.

They work regularly in PA, OH, NY, WV. Opal handles environmental remediation, demolition and restoration projects. They are also professional first responders who are trained to handle and respond to countless environmental and industrial incidents.

Work Environment:
Typical work hours, in addition to after hours and weekend emergency response work as needed. Opal team members will work outside in all types of weather conditions. They will be driving in different types of terrain and environments. Opal team members will occasionally need to wear different types of PPE, including Respirators, Tyvek suits and other protective clothing.

Description:
The Field Supervisor will be responsible for the daily operations of the job and crew. The Supervisor will be required to fill out any and all required field paperwork and submit daily time sheets. Initiate safety meetings and pre-job JSAs. Communicate with clients on job sites about status of project and handle any issues that arise. Field Supervisors will be expected to respond to time sensitive emergency releases/incidents.

Opal is looking for dedicated individuals who will do the following:
1. Direct set up and teardown of jobs and clean ups.
2. Lead Safety and Team Meetings.
3. Drive and operate various motor vehicles and equipment.
4. Ability to train new employees on proper safety protocols and equipment handling.
5. Use small hand tools, shovels, squeegees, chain saws etc., also use assorted absorbent materials to wipe and clean machinery and equipment.
6. Availability to be on call for Emergency Responses.
7. Other job duties as assigned.

Qualifications:
1. Valid Driver’s license (CDL preferred) and willing to get required endorsements.
2. Prior supervisory or team management experience.
3. The ability to work a flexible schedule including nights and weekends.
4. Current 40 Hour Hazwoper Training and other certifications/licenses are a plus, but not required.
5. Must be willing to obtain required training/licenses within 90 days of hire (Company Paid).
6. Ability to Communicate both written and orally with both Clients, Managers and Office Staff.
7. Ability to use Microsoft Office Products (Office, Excel, Outlook).

Compensation and Benefits:
$24-$30 per Hour
Health Insurance, PTO, Sick Pay, 401K with Matching, FSA, and Aflac
